What Is a USA Toll-Free Number? Toll free numbers in north american numbering plan start with one of the following three-digit codes: 1-800, 888,877, 866,855, 844 or 833.Area codes reserved for future expansion of the US toll free service include 822, 880 through 887, and 889. ...

A numbering plan is a telecommunication scheme through which telephone numbers are assigned to subscribers and telephony endpoints.
